Transaction c156996586f38b3126f604ef325be6fd4040b656e6c0df00294267c2e7fbb58d
1 Input
1 Output
-
c156996586f38b3126f604ef325be6fd4040b656e6c0df00294267c2e7fbb58d:0
- value
- 11800
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 c69bc938f08732b6f45af81212bd43e8eec55c59f34b317de4e3d78b532fe71a
- address
- tb1pc6dujw8ssuetdaz6lqfp902rarhv2hze7d9nzl0yu0tck5e0uudqhlgamw